Welcome aboard. The Aldermoor Playhouse seat-map renderer fetches venue geometry from our layout service at build time, so your local environment must be configured before your first build succeeds. Copy env.sample to .env, review each value carefully, and then add the layout service credential on the following line.

env line for fajep-bagaf: ARCHIVE_KEY3=635

Runbook: account recovery for Keyturn, our secrets-rotation utility. New folks: if a rotation job fails mid-run, the operator account may auto-lock to prevent partial writes. First, confirm the job state is "halted" in the Keyturn dashboard, then request a recovery session from the on-call lead. The recovery flow prompts for the team passphrase before re-enabling rotation; never paste it into chat. For the current cycle, the passphrase is:

vault phrase of fajef-yaduf = zorox-gorael-oliael-sorax-ulador-sorius

### Step 4 — Deploying ParityPeek

Quick one for the sync: the rate-parity checker now polls the Lodgewick feed every 15 minutes instead of hourly, so make sure `POLL_INTERVAL=900` is in the env file before you ship. The scraper worker also needs to authenticate with the Fairstay comparison API, so add that credential on the very next line.

secret setting of bagag-kajof: RELAY_SECRET8=d9a517d5

## Authentication

When your plugin detects a calendar sync conflict in Schedulo — say, two sources claiming the same slot — it needs to call the ConflictResolver API to log and reconcile it. All calls require a bearer key; unauthenticated requests get dropped silently, which is annoying, so don't skip this. Keys are scoped per plugin and rotate monthly. For local testing, use the sandbox key below.

app token of fajop-fahif = qvz4-AnML